Rider Dies After Motorcycle Crash on I-295 in Jacksonville

Jacksonville, FL. – A 19-year-old woman from Yulee was killed after a motorcycle accident on Sunday evening on the Buckman Bridge in Jacksonville, according to the Florida Highway Patrol.

The accident happened on southbound Interstate 295 at about 6:30 p.m.

Troopers said the woman was riding a motorcycle on I-295 in the left center southbound lane near the west end of the bridge when she crashed into the rear of a sport utility car driving ahead of her.

The woman was rushed to a local hospital where she succumbed to her injuries.

The SUV driver, a man, suffered minor injuries due to the collision.

Multiple southbound lanes on the Buckman Bridge were closed following the accident.

An investigation is underway.
